The version of PHP you have depends on your OS and version, not on Plesk. Plesk doesn't update your complete OS, you'll have to do that yourself.

If you run an older distribution you'll be stuck with older versions of software. If you need newer versions you'll have to upgrade your OS, find a third party that has created Plesk compatible packages of newer versions or know how to create those yourself.
